She was previously unsuccessful in the local elections.
Aontú have announced they'll be running Laura O'Neill as their candidate in the Longford-Westmeath constituency for the forthcoming general election.
Ms. O'Neill was an unsuccessful local election candidate in the Kinnegad area for the party in June.
She finished 12th of 17 candidates with a total of 397 votes from a valid electorate of just under 10,000.
